Intentional modification of the optical spectral response and relative sensitivity of luminescent thermometers based on Fe<sup>3+</sup>,Cr<sup>3+</sup>,Nd<sup>3+</sup> co-doped garnet nanocrystals by crystal field strength optimization

K. Kniec, K. Ledwa, K. Maciejewska, Ł. Marciniak

2020Materials Chemistry Frontiers38 citationsDOI

Abstract

The relative sensitivity and usable temperature range of Fe<sup>3+</sup>,Cr<sup>3+</sup>-based luminescent thermometers can be tuned by modification of the crystal field strength.
